Abstract
PURPOSE: To improve the yield of metallic meshes while prevening fracture, etc. by applying electroplating in two layers on a master pattern formed on a non- conductive substrate, thereby forming a strippable adhered parts and non-adhered metallic mesh parts.
CONSTITUTION: Chromium vapor deposited to about 700W800Å thickness on a smooth surface of a substrate 11 such as glass, and a master pattern consisting of master meshes 121, reinforcing lines 122, stripping lines 123 and peripheral parts 13 is formed by an electron beam lithography method etc. This is treated with concd. nitric acid to form passive films uniformly on the pattern. Copper of about 0.1μ is electrodeposited thereon with a roughly neutral thin plating soln., after which copper of about 2W3μ is electrodeposited thereon with an acidic plating soln. consisting of sulfuric acid and copper sulfate. Then, only the meshes 141 strips off by themselves, and after the metallic layers 143 are removed, the reinforcing metallic layers 142 are stripped from the lines 122, whereby the metallic meshes 141 are separated from the master.
